Analysis
The most recent figure for change in food supply, population, and agricultural land use in Norway is 19.18 billion kilocalories per day, measured in 2023. That is the highest value across all 63 years on record.
The figure is up 0.8% on the previous year and up 6.0% over ten years.
Over the whole period, change in food supply, population, and agricultural land use in Norway peaked at 19.18 billion kilocalories per day in 2023 and was at its lowest, 10.05 billion kilocalories per day, in 1961.
That places Norway 113th out of 191 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ently rising across the 63 years of available data.

About this data
Total caloric supply of all agricultural produce, both crops and livestock. Data for world regions has been adjusted for changes in historical boundaries and limited coverage, so that long-term trends can be visualized.
